About 9 Knockley Patch
9 Knockley Patch is a four-bedroom detached house in Bream, Lydney, Lydney (GL15 6RF). It has a recorded floor area of 129 m² (around 1389 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(December 2015) shows an E (score 52),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it D (March 2010);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and hot-water ef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 75),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from December 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 129 m² the property is well over the postcode median (81 m² across 4 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 1999–2012,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£366,000 sits 92.6% above the 2012 sale of £190,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£137/sq ft) was about 15.1% below the postcode norm.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2007.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Last sold in July 2012, so it's been off the market for around 14 years.
